In the years following the launch of the first iPhone, several ... WebApr 10, 2024 · On your friend’s iPhone, open a browser (like Safari) and go to iCloud Find My. If necessary, tap on “Use a different Apple ID.” Tap on Sign In. Enter your Apple ID and password. You may need to tap on Find Devices. Select your iPhone from the list of devices. If you don’t see your iPhone listed, you did not have Find My set up with your phone. rawhite polyester filament waste
